在前端开发领域,接口调试是确保前后端数据交互顺畅、功能实现无误的关键步骤,面对项目中频繁出现的接口调试问题,高效且系统化的处理策略是利用现代化工具链(如Postman、浏览器开发者工具)、建立清晰的沟通机制、以及实施严谨的错误处理逻辑,这些方法能够显著提升开发效率,保障项目按时交付。
利用工具,提升调试效率
掌握并灵活运用接口调试工具是基础,Postman作为一款强大的API开发协作工具,支持预设请求参数、保存请求集合、自动化测试等功能,极大简化了接口测试流程,通过创建不同环境(开发、测试、生产)的变量配置,开发者可以轻松切换测试场景,快速定位问题,Chrome等现代浏览器的开发者工具(DevTools)也是前端工程师的得力助手,其网络面板能直观展示HTTP请求与响应,帮助分析请求头、状态码、响应体等关键信息,是快速诊断接口问题的利器

沟通协作,明确接口规范
接口调试不仅仅是技术活,更是沟通的艺术,在项目启动初期,前后端团队应共同定义清晰的接口文档,包括请求方法、URL路径、请求参数、响应格式及错误码等,确保双方对接口行为有统一的理解,定期召开接口评审会议,及时解决理解上的歧义,避免因需求不明确导致的重复调试,利用Swagger或YAPI等API文档管理工具,实现接口文档的动态更新与在线测试,进一步促进团队协作效率。
错误处理,构建健壮应用
在接口调试过程中,遇到错误是常态而非例外,构建健壮的错误处理机制至关重要,前端应在发起请求时设置合理的超时时间,避免长时间等待无响应的接口,利用Promise或async/await等异步编程技术,优雅地处理请求成功与失败的情况,通过.catch()捕获并处理异常,给予用户友好的错误提示,记录详细的错误日志,包括请求时间、URL、参数、响应状态码及错误信息,这些数据对于后续的问题追踪与分析至关重要。
持续学习,紧跟技术趋势
接口调试技术日新月异,作为前端开发者,持续学习新技术、新工具是必不可少的,近年来兴起的GraphQL允许客户端按需请求数据,减少了不必要的数据传输,简化了接口调试;而WebSocket则支持双向通信,为实时应用提供了可能,了解并尝试这些新技术,不仅能拓宽技术视野,也能在特定场景下找到更高效的调试方案。
前端工作中处理项目中的接口调试问题,需综合运用工具、沟通、错误处理及持续学习等多方面策略,通过不断实践与总结,形成一套适合自己的调试方法论,将显著提升开发效率与项目质量,为构建优秀的用户体验奠定坚实基础。
未经允许不得转载! 作者:HTML前端知识网,转载或复制请以超链接形式并注明出处HTML前端知识网。
原文地址:https://www.html4.cn/4369.html发布于:2026-05-11





